Ventajas
Great place to build your personal service skills with the average customer. Like most retail management, this job is all about multi-tasking, if your skills are a weakness here, you will learn very quickly. If you run a good store, and it is profitable individually, you do not have too much interfearence from district management. Although management works a 50 hour week, you are permitted to schedule yourself where you want to work, within limitations. Rotate weekends with your assistant(s), and work an evening shift, and you should be able to work almost anything else you need. There is an annual company trade show / conference that is very structured, but very informative, and best of all fun.
Desventajas
Due to stock exchange issues, the company is very frugal. There are some communications issues between all levels that can tend to confuse priorities, though there seems to be a focus on improving this issue in fy10. Annual evaluations are nothing more than a necessity. Supervisors are told that they must explain and document in detail why they rate a manager's performance 'outstanding" for each different catagory. Due to this some supervisors knowingly choose not to select "outstanding" to avoid having to explain themselves. Core store technology is ancient. This is due to integration cost associated with the purchase of Brooks/Eckerd. FY10 should start to see this improving, with store layouts also being updated.
